Snakeeyes 07-17-07 02:31 PM

Have I got a serious problem for YOU guys.
 
OK... new PC will be here in 2 weeks. The question is... how the hell do I get my campaign with GWX off one box AND ONTO ANOTHER!?

I need advanced "sub-tech-support" here.

Ideas geniuses?

:ping:

bigboywooly 07-17-07 02:33 PM

Your careers are in C:\Documents and Settings\***\My Documents\SH3\data\cfg\Careers

Copy the career folder to the same pathway on the new comp

Snakeeyes 07-17-07 06:24 PM

So all the GWX files I need are in the "My Documents" subfolder?!! WOW!

ichso 07-17-07 07:23 PM

Not quite the GWX files but your saved careers ;)
This stuff you can simply copy over to ...\My Documents\... on your new HDD.

You have to reinstall SH3 though because Windows (most likely) needs the registry key for SH3 which gets established then. One of those annoying Windows habits.

Maybe it's also possible by locating the SH3 key in your current Windows registry, export it and reinstall it under Windows of your new PC. But that's a very unsafe idea, better do a reinstall :roll:
